I put paper in large ziplock bags, squirted paint, and let the girls "finger paint."
Afterwards, we hung them on the window, and Gretchen figured out she could still "paint" with them hanging up. I think the girls stood in the windowsill for at least 10 minutes "painting". Now we have fun "stained glass" in our window!
